As a result of the Covid-19 pandemic, we have adapted this qualification and split the theory and practical elements into two courses.
This course covers the practical sessions and assessment and is for those who have already completed their theoretical training including; e-learning, Zoom webinars, all associated session plans and theory assessments.
Your practical sessions will take place at a lake venue.
• During your practical sessions you will develop your skills with the support of your tutor and put the theory you have already learnt into practice. You will be assessed by your tutor who will provide you with feedback so you can develop throughout the day.

Course content
The course is delivered through a both poolside and open water environment.
You will put the theory you have already learnt into practice and demonstrate:
• Risk assessments for open water venues
• Coaching positions for open water swimming
• Innovative delivery of open water swimming sessions
• Planning for coaching open water swimming including session plans and overviews for different swimmers
• Coaching open water skills
• Session management skills including using different motivational techniques and interpersonal skills with participants

You must be at least 17 years of age at the start of the course.
You must have one of the following qualifications:
Completion of the SEQ Level 2 Coaching Open Water Swimming - Theory Only
Swim England Swimming Coach Certificate (or equivalent)
- 1st 4sport Level 2 Certificate in Coaching Triathlon (QCF)
- SEQ Level 2 Teaching Swimming and have experience of swimming in an open water environment
